High frame rate of animated images

If you want to view separate frames from an animated GIF file, and its high framerate prevents you from doing this, or, if you just want to view all images from a specially created multipage file, you can convert this file into images of a standard format with the help of ICP.

Do the following:

Step 1:

  • Launch ICP.

Step 2:

  • Go to “Photos” tab, select and add your multipage file you want to process.

Step 3:

  • Go to Profiles tab.

Step 4:

  • In “Save images in …. format”, select a format for saving intermediate images.

Step 5:

  • If you specified an output format that supports multipage option, specify “Save file as separate pages” in “Multipage options” line.

Step 6:

  • Specify other settings for the output format (optimal values are specified by default).

Step 7:

  • Specify the folder to save intermediate images to.

Step 8:

  • Specify other settings.

Step 9:

  • Press “Start” button to start conversion.

Step 10:

  • Go to “Photos” tab, select and add your intermediate images. Before doing this, you should rename images alphabetically, in accordance with their desired order in your new multipage file.

Step 11:

  • Go to Profiles tab.

Step 12:

  • In “Save images in …. format”, select an output format(the format of the initial file or any other multipage format).

Step 13:

  • In “Multipage options”, specify “Save file as multipage file”.

Step 14:

  • Specify other settings for the output format (optimal values are specified by default).

Step 15:

  • Specify the folder to save converted images to.

Step 16:

  • Specify other settings.

Step 17:

  • Press “Start” button to start conversion.
